Chupacabra Endurance 10-hour Run
The Chupacabra Endurance event is a ten hour trail run held at Bluhm County Park in Westville, IN. The event uses a repeated trail loop and awards a limited edition t shirt and a Chupacabra wooden medal to participating runners.
The course consists of a loop of approximately 4 to 4.1 miles with a short paved section. Organizers start the clock at the top of each hour and runners have one hour to complete the loop. If a runner does not complete a loop within that time they are eliminated from the race. Winners are determined by who runs the final loop the fastest.
No human or animal pacers are allowed; violating this rule results in disqualification. There is space at the shelter for individual crew stations. Event provisions at the start and finish area include Gatorade, water, and snacks.
A chip based prize system begins after four completed loops. Runners who complete 4 to 6 loops receive red chips and those who complete 7 to 9 loops receive blue chips. Chips can be exchanged at prize tables that use matching tablecloth colors. Red chip items include shirts, a coffee mug, and other items from past Crazy Legs Race Series events.
